The spotlight is currently shining on the promising English brothers, Charlie and Tommy Setford, who have been making waves in the youth system of the renowned club, Ajax. The footballing community is abuzz with excitement as reports suggest that these teenage sensations are not only catching the attention of fans but are also becoming the focal point of interest for several Premier League powerhouses.

Premier League Pursuit: A Glimpse into the Scrum for Talent

Rumors abound that the Premier League is vying to secure the services of the Setford brothers, with top-tier clubs such as Arsenal, Chelsea, and Liverpool leading the charge. The clubs, hungry for goalkeeping talent, are closely monitoring the progress of both Charlie and Tommy as they navigate their way through the ranks of the Ajax youth system.

Charlie Setford: The Emerging Star

While both brothers exhibit considerable potential, it’s Charlie Setford who is currently stealing the spotlight. Despite not yet gracing the field for Ajax’s senior team, Charlie has found himself included in the Eredivisie and Champions League rosters on occasion, showcasing his readiness for the big leagues.

Premier League Suitors

Several Premier League teams, including Chelsea, Liverpool, and Arsenal, are eyeing the Setford brothers as potential additions to bolster their goalkeeping options. Having a solid goalkeeper is paramount. The allure of securing emerging talents like the Setford brothers is too enticing for these clubs to ignore.

Chelsea’s Strategic Moves

Chelsea, in particular, is making strategic moves in the goalkeeping department. With a set price for Kepa Arrizabalaga and an eye on restructuring the custodial lineup, the Blues are poised for significant changes. The potential recruitment of the Setford brothers aligns seamlessly with Chelsea’s forward-thinking approach, ensuring a smooth transition in the goalkeeping hierarchy.

Liverpool’s Watchful Eye

Liverpool, under the watchful gaze of Jurgen Klopp, looks for market opportunities. While Klopp might not see the Setford brothers as immediate first-team contenders, their presence could add healthy competition for the second starting position, providing depth and resilience to the squad.

Arsenal’s Strategic Considerations

Meanwhile, Arsenal, with an impending decision regarding Aaron Ramsdale’s future, is reportedly seeking £50 million for the talented goalkeeper. In this context, Charlie Setford emerges as a compelling candidate for Mikel Arteta. The Gunners, always on the lookout for strategic reinforcements, might consider Charlie to challenge Karl Hein for the coveted No. 2 position.

The Arteta Dilemma: To Invest or Reinvest?

A critical aspect that remains under scrutiny is Mikel Arteta’s stance on investing in Charlie Setford. While the funds generated from Ramsdale’s potential departure could be redirected to strengthen other facets of the team, the allure of having a young and dynamic goalkeeper like Charlie Setford may tilt the scales in favor of a strategic investment in the goalkeeping department.
